XAT Exam 2024: The XAT 2024 test will be held at the Xavier School of Management (XLRI), Jamshedpur on January 7, 2024, from 2 PM to 5:30 PM. It is now necessary for candidates taking the XAT exam to put their last-minute preparations into practice. It is advised that applicants review key formulas, previously prepared material, and outcomes from XAT sample tests in these final days of XAT preparation. Those preparing for the XAT might also review the subjects that were commonly questioned in the previous year's exam.

Candidates can obtain the link for downloading their XAT admit card by visiting the official website of XAT at xatonline.in. To download the XAT admit card in PDF format, candidates need to provide their XAT login information, such as their ID and password.

XAT Exam 2024: Important topics

XAT 2024 Syllabus

XAT Important Topics

Verbal and Logical Ability

Reading Comprehension, Vocabulary, Parajumble, Grammar, Analogy, Fill in the Blanks, etc.

Decision Making

Data Arrangement, Assumptions, Premises, Conditioning, Grouping, Complex Arrangement, Conclusions, etc.

Quantitative Ability & Data Interpretation

Arithmetic, Data Interpretation, Geometry, Bar Diagrams, Mensuration, Percentage, Surds and Indices, Algebra, Mensuration, Pie Charts, Tables, etc.

General Knowledge

Science, Prize and Award, Economy, Government, Business, Politics, Static GK, Sports, World, Constitution of India, etc.

XAT Exam 2024: Formulas

XAT 2024 Formula Topics

XAT Formulas

Basic Mathematical Formulas

  • (a + b)² = (a² + b² + 2ab)
  • (a – b)² = (a² + b² – 2ab)
  • (a + b)(a – b) = (a² – b²)
  • (a + b)² = (a² + b² + 2ab)
  • (a³ – b³) = (a – b)(a² + ab + b²)
  • (a + b + c)² = a² + b² + c² + 2(ab + bc + ca)
  • (a³ + b³) = (a + b)(a² – ab + b²)
  • When a + b + c = 0, then a³ + b³ + c³ = 3abc
  • (a³ + b³ + c³ – 3abc) = (a + b + c)(a² + b² + c² – ab – bc – ac)
  • (a + b)n = an + (nC1)an-1b + (nC2)an-2b² + … + (nCn-1)abn-1 + bn

Number System

  • (1² + 2² + 3² + ….. + n²) = n ( n + 1 ) (2n + 1) / 6
  • 1 + 2 + 3 + 4 + 5 + … + n = n(n + 1)/2
  • (1³ + 2³ + 3³ + ….. + n³) = (n(n + 1)/ 2)²
  • Sum of first n odd numbers = n²
  • Sum of first n even numbers = n (n + 1)

LCM and HCF

  • LCM × HCF = Product of the Numbers
  • LCM of Co-prime Numbers = Product Of The Numbers

Profit, Loss, and Discount

  • Profit % = Profit/(C P)×100
  • Profit/Gain = (S.P.) – (C.P.)
  • C P = 100/(100+gain %)×S P
  • S P = (100+gain % )/100 ×C P
  • Loss % = Loss/(C.P.)×100
  • Loss = (C.P.) – (S.P.)
  • C P = 100/(100-loss %)×S P
  • S P = (100-loss %)/100×C P

Percentages

  • Find what percentage of X is Y: Y/X x 100
  • Increase N by S% = N(1+S/100)
  • Decrease N by S% = N(1 - S/100)

Speed, Time, and Distance

  • Speed= Distance/ Time
  • Distance= Speed x Time
  • Time= Distance/ Time

Time and Work Formulas (Basic Formulas)

  • If X can do a piece of work in ‘n’ days, then X’s 1 day’s work = 1/n
  • If X’s 1 day’s work = is 1/n, then X can finish the work in n days.

Average Formula

  • Average= Sum of observations/ Number of observations

Simple and Compound Interest Formula

  • Simple Interest: P x i x n (P= Principle, i= interest rate and n= term of the loan)
  • Compound Interest:
  • Compound Interest = [P(1+i)n] - P
  • Compound Interest = P[(1+i)n-1]
